According to the online dictionaries i checked, “latest” = “most recent” and “n. Please use a bilingual dictionary and include the result of your research However newest is a more straightforward and general word
Latest is frequently applied in news, fashion, tech, or other contexts with a lot of change, and so it has a slight connotation that the thing is hot, trendy, or otherwise important to people because of its newness

The difference is in the future of the sentence
Last implies nothing else will follow
It's the last, and after this it is finished Latest implies that it is the last to date, which means there could be more to follow The examples in j.r.'s post fit the case They leave their last will and testament
